Catalog Number AR00I9NN
Chemical Name Boronic acid, (5-bromo-2-fluoro-3-pyridinyl)-
CAS Number 501435-91-2
Molecular Formula C5H4BBrFNO2
Molecular Weight 219.8042
MDL Number MFCD04039317
SMILES Brc1cnc(c(c1)B(O)O)F

5-Bromo-2-fluoro-3-pyridylboronic acid is a versatile compound that finds widespread application in modern chemical synthesis. This boronic acid derivative serves as a valuable building block for the construction of various biologically active molecules and pharmaceuticals. Its unique combination of bromine and fluorine substituents on the pyridine ring imparts specific reactivity and selectivity in organic reactions.In organic synthesis, 5-Bromo-2-fluoro-3-pyridylboronic acid is commonly employed in Suzuki-Miyaura cross-coupling reactions. By reacting with suitable aryl or vinyl halides, this boronic acid can facilitate the formation of carbon-carbon bonds, enabling the efficient creation of complex molecular structures. Additionally, its compatibility with various functional groups makes it a valuable tool in the synthesis of heterocyclic compounds, which are essential building blocks in medicinal chemistry and material science.Furthermore, the presence of both bromine and fluorine atoms in the molecule offers the possibility of further derivatization through diverse chemical transformations. This versatility allows for the fine-tuning of the compound's properties and its adaptation to specific synthetic requirements.Overall, 5-Bromo-2-fluoro-3-pyridylboronic acid represents a valuable and strategic reagent in chemical synthesis, enabling the construction of diverse molecular architectures with potential applications in drug discovery, materials science, and other fields of chemical research.
